Test scores
OSAS 2024-25 . % ProficientWhat this means: On the OSAS, Oregon's statewide test, about 26 of every 100 students at this school read and write at grade level and about 16 of 100 do math at grade level. Across all Oregon schools, those numbers are about 43 and 32. Reading and writing scores are down about 7 points since 2023, while math scores are down about 8 points.

About South Shore Elementary School
Federal records list South Shore Elementary School as an elementary school in Albany, Oregon. In all, 356 students attend the school in kindergarten through 5.
Within Greater Albany Public SD 8J, South Shore Elementary School is one of 20 schools. The district enrolls 8,771 students.
About 71% of the student body at South Shore Elementary School is Hispanic. Other students are 22% White and 4% multiracial. By comparison, Linn County residents are about 11% Hispanic. The diversity index for South Shore Elementary School is 44%. For US public schools as a whole it is 70%.
The school's 22.5 full-time-equivalent teachers translate to a student-to-teacher ratio of 15.8:1. Statewide, elementary schools in Oregon average 16.5:1. The school has 80% of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ch. That is in line with the 79% average for public schools in Linn County.
Based on student poverty, the model expects 31.4% at South Shore Elementary School; the school's average proficiency rate across its state test results is 23.8%.
The school is in Linn County, where the median household earns about $76,329 a year, a bachelor's degree or higher is held by about 22% of adults, and the share of residents below the poverty line is 9%. South Shore Elementary School shares Linn County with 47 other public schools.
South Shore Elementary School is about 0.4 miles from Waverly Elementary School, its nearest public school. Within five miles are at least 8 other public schools. Among its closest neighbors with test data, South Shore Elementary School is 5th of 8 on proficiency.
By NCES locale, the school is City: Small, or inside a principal city with a population under 100,000.
Federal enrollment counts decreased from 417 (2017-18) to 356 (2024-25). In 2017-18, 29% of students were White; in 2024-25, 22% were.
